Transaction 2afaa34bd0c21a54686b5f9c0eac32ca2e55f82ff6ed583752cf7ed02da5dd75

4 Input
2 Outputs
  • 2afaa34bd0c21a54686b5f9c0eac32ca2e55f82ff6ed583752cf7ed02da5dd75:0
  • value  20071086
    address  1fDFwpK2aq9JAwaWcribeiXQ68CtRRFN9
  • 2afaa34bd0c21a54686b5f9c0eac32ca2e55f82ff6ed583752cf7ed02da5dd75:1
  • value  187291
    address  3G5hBoSmASwMR1aK7SfVaR7hXr1nZPgUBe